Interesting facts
1

The 'Gate of Heaven' is actually a modern creation, having been established in its current form in the early 21st century.

2

The temple complex is one of Bali's Sad Kahyangan, or 'six sanctuaries of the world', considered the holiest places of worship on the island.

3

The famous reflection effect in tourist photos is achieved by placing a mirror beneath a smartphone camera lens rather than by natural water.

4

Lempuyang is considered one of the oldest temples in Bali, though the existing structures have undergone significant restoration.

5

The complex consists of seven temples, with Penataran Agung serving as the lower gateway temple to the sacred mountain.

6

Local belief holds that visitors must not complain or speak negatively while on the mountain slopes to maintain spiritual purity.

Overview

Penataran Agung Lempuyang Temple is a Balinese Hindu temple complex located on the slopes of Mount Lempuyang in the Karangasem Regency. It is best known for the Candi Bentar, an iconic split gate that frames views of Mount Agung in the distance. The temple serves as the primary entrance to the higher reaches of the Lempuyang mountain area, which includes seven distinct temple levels. The main courtyard features three grand staircases flanked by Naga sculptures. The architecture follows traditional Balinese design principles with intricate stone carvings. It remains an active place of worship for the local community. The site is situated at an elevation of approximately 600 meters above sea level.

Insider tips

Hire a local driver for the day as public transit does not reach the mountain entrance effectively.

Be prepared for long queues at the split gate for photos; consider visiting early to minimize waiting time.

Bring a sarong, though they are available for rent at the entrance.

What to avoid

Do not attempt to hike the entire seven-temple circuit if you have limited time or physical mobility, as it involves over 1,700 steps.

Etiquette

Visitors must wear a sarong and sash, which cover the legs and waist. Shoulders must be covered. Menstruating women are traditionally prohibited from entering temple grounds.
